To discover new browser-based games, consider exploring platforms like itch.io, which host a plethora of indie games, and websites like Kongregate and Pogo, which feature a curated selection of high-quality titles. Community forums and gaming blogs often recommend fresh titles that are worth checking out.
Are browser-based games safe to play?
Yes, browser-based games are generally safe to play, especially if accessed through reputable sites. Always ensure your internet connection is secure, and avoid downloading or installing any third-party applications or plug-ins from untrusted sources to prevent potential security risks.
